Hello everyone, some of yous are aware by now that our wee girl Miley was diagnosed with collagen 6 congenital muscular dystrophy also known as Ulrich which causes weakness in her muscles and could cause issues with her breathing eating and walking however she is beating all odds at the moment and getting stronger and stronger each day

So this year instead of an annual day out me and my bestie have decided to do the kilt walk to help raise money and awareness.

Muscular Dystrophy UK is the charity for 111,000 people living with muscle-wasting conditions. They are making a difference today, providing vital information and support to help people live as independently as possible. They are making a difference for tomorrow, accelerating progress in research and driving the campaign for access to emerging treatments.
